1. What is Slot Volatility? Defining the Basics
In simple terms, slot volatility measures how often and how much a game is likely to pay out. High volatility slots pay less frequently but offer bigger wins, making them ideal for risk-takers. On the other hand, low volatility slots provide frequent, smaller payouts, perfect for those seeking consistent play ag尊龙 without high stakes.
Volatility helps players tailor their slot experience, balancing between steady wins and thrilling jackpots.

6. Volatility and RTP: A Dynamic Duo
While Return to Player (RTP) percentage indicates how much a slot pays back over time, volatility determines the win frequency and size. High RTP and high volatility together can mean big wins, but with fewer chances, while low RTP with high volatility typically pays out less frequently.
Volatility and RTP work together, helping players select games that match their risk and reward preferences.
